Archive_Tar::addString() Archive_Tar::addString() -- add a string in the archive
Description
This method adds the string
content in the archive like a file with full filename
filename .
If the archive does not exists it attempts to create it.
Return value
boolean - Returns TRUE on success, FALSE on failure.
Throws
Table 30-1. Possible PEAR_Error values
Error code Error message Reason Solution NULL
"Unable to open in write mode file name "
The file permissions for an existing file do not allow
writing or the file is locked.
Check permissions and possible competive programs using
the file.
NULL
"Unable to open file filename in binary read mode"
The file to add to the archive could not be read.
Check for typing mistakes in the function argument and file
permissions.
Note This function can not be called
statically.
Example Example 30-1. Add a string in a compressed archive
$tar_object = new Archive_Tar("tarname.tgz");
$content = "this file was generated from a string";
$tar_object->addString("data/readme.txt", $content);
// A file is created in the archive with name :
// data/readme.txt
